Solution for 0=5x^2-60x+126 equation:



0=5x^2-60x+126
We move all terms to the left:
0-(5x^2-60x+126)=0
We add all the numbers together, and all the variables
-(5x^2-60x+126)=0
We get rid of parentheses
-5x^2+60x-126=0
a = -5; b = 60; c = -126;
Δ = b2-4ac
Δ = 602-4·(-5)·(-126)
Δ = 1080
The delta value is higher than zero, so the equation has two solutions
We use following formulas to calculate our solutions:
$x_{1}=\frac{-b-\sqrt{\Delta}}{2a}$
$x_{2}=\frac{-b+\sqrt{\Delta}}{2a}$

The end solution:
$\sqrt{\Delta}=\sqrt{1080}=\sqrt{36*30}=\sqrt{36}*\sqrt{30}=6\sqrt{30}$
$x_{1}=\frac{-b-\sqrt{\Delta}}{2a}=\frac{-(60)-6\sqrt{30}}{2*-5}=\frac{-60-6\sqrt{30}}{-10} $
$x_{2}=\frac{-b+\sqrt{\Delta}}{2a}=\frac{-(60)+6\sqrt{30}}{2*-5}=\frac{-60+6\sqrt{30}}{-10} $
